Hey Guys! I have set up a windows network (SMB) on xbmc for videos and whenever i play a video it is slow (8-9 fps) while using 100% of the cpu. Is it because of streaming or is it my settings? Would it play better if i just ftp the movie to my xbox then when im done, delete it and ftp another?

you are trying to play back 720p h264 video - which is beyond the capabilities of the old xbox. You can either transcode the film or get a 480p version.
